How to get there

Plane

The best way to get to L'Hospitalet, Spain by plane is to fly to Barcelona-El Prat Airport (BCN) and then take a taxi or train to L'Hospitalet. The airport is about 13 kilometers away from L'Hospitalet, and the journey by taxi takes around 20 minutes. Alternatively, you can take the RENFE train from the airport to L'Hospitalet station, which takes around 15 minutes.

Car

The best way to get to L'Hospitalet by car is to take the C-32 motorway from Barcelona. The journey takes around 15 minutes, depending on traffic conditions.

Train

You can take the RENFE train from Barcelona Sants station to L'Hospitalet station, which takes around 5 minutes. It is also possible to take the train from other stations in Barcelona, such as Passeig de Gracia or Estacio de Franca. The journey time may vary depending on your starting point.

Boat

Since L'Hospitalet is not a coastal city, there are no direct boat services available to this destination. The closest port is the Port of Barcelona, which is around 10 kilometers away from L'Hospitalet.

Bus

A number of bus companies operate services between Barcelona and L'Hospitalet, including TMB and Moventis. The journey takes around 20-30 minutes, depending on traffic conditions. Buses leave from various points in Barcelona, including Placa de Catalunya and Estacio del Nord.
